Inflearn brand logo image
Inflearn brand logo image
Inflearn brand logo image
Programming

/

Mobile Application Development

Quick SwiftUI Real App Development Basics Part 1

I followed the 'SwiftUI Tutorials' provided on the Apple Developer website step by step and provided explanations. As it is an official tutorial, you can learn the best coding styles.

6 learners are taking this course

swiftui
앱개발
SwiftUI

What you will learn!

  • Learn a more solid app development process with Apple's official tutorials

  • Core of SwiftUI: Animation, Layout, and Integration with Other Frameworks

  • Swift, SwiftUI

"Fast-forward SwiftUI Practical App Development Basics"

Apple's official app development training content

This is a video content by Coders High explaining 'SwiftUI Tutorials'.

This tutorial walks you through building an application step-by-step using SwiftUI, following Apple's recommended approach.

Coders High's The commentary lecture systematically covers everything from SwiftUI core to animation, layout, and integration with other frameworks.

Quickly create clean, dynamic apps while covering a wide range of core elements of app development.

This course is divided into four chapters.




Apple's SwiftUI Tutorials are the official, most standard and efficient way to learn SwiftUI concepts.

Even if you are a beginner, you don't have to worry about where to start , just follow this lecture. This is the perfect lecture for those who want to quickly learn the core concepts of SwiftUI from basic concepts to practical use. 🚀

The most important thing I thought about while preparing this course was to help beginners follow along without being scared . SwiftUI Tutorials are well-made materials, but for beginners, unfamiliar concepts can come pouring out all at once . So, while explaining, I tried to point out confusing parts in advance and explain the necessity of the concepts easily .

It's important to understand why things work the way they do , not just follow the code. My goal is to make learning SwiftUI a fun, not overwhelming experience ! 🔥




Reliability as an official source 📃

This is the official learning material provided by Apple, the creator of SwiftUI. It provides the most accurate guidance on the best practices recommended in SwiftUI.



Intuitive hands-on learning with real-time preview 👀

Xcode's 'SwiftUI Previews' feature lets you instantly check the code you've written and visually check the results, which can greatly reduce the burden of learning .

Changes made during the training process are immediately reflected on the screen, so even beginners can slowly learn and practice difficult concepts .



A structure that briefly summarizes only the key concepts 🍳

Rather than digging into the entirety of SwiftUI, it's structured around the core so you can quickly understand the flow and key concepts necessary to create an app .

Rather than focusing on complex theories, it focuses on practical examples , so even beginners can feel confident that they can make it right away .



Easy to follow step by step structure 🚶🏻‍♂️

It is structured so that you can learn simple concepts one by one without covering too much content from the beginning. As you follow the examples, you can naturally learn the core concepts of SwiftUI, so even beginners can get started without any burden . It is a way to gradually add more complex functions, so it may seem easy at first, but later you will learn important concepts necessary for app development.



Real-world project oriented 🧗🏻‍♂️

The examples covered in the lecture are composed of code that can be used in real apps right away . What you learn is not limited to theory, but you can get a sense of practicality by following along. Therefore, even if you are new to SwiftUI , you can reach the level where you can complete a small app by following this lecture.




I recommend this to these people

The app creation process

I want to learn quickly.

Anyone who wants to create iOS apps efficiently using SwiftUI.

Those who want to learn core concepts in a short period of time and apply them in real life situations.

I am a computer science major with basic programming knowledge.

Anyone who has basic coding experience but wants to get started with iOS development in earnest.

Anyone who wants to learn how to develop apps using SwiftUI.

I want to create apps for various Apple platforms.

Anyone interested in developing apps that run on multiple Apple devices, including iOS, iPadOS, and watchOS, using just SwiftUI.

Those who want to understand the characteristics of each platform and implement UI suitable for various devices with common code.




Who created this course 👨‍🦰

Hello, this is Ted.

When I first started developing apps, I was a beginner who didn't even know what Xcode was . There were many moments when I felt lost. But now, making apps is really fun, and now I'm sharing the process itself.

I think beginners learning SwiftUI will have the same difficulties. That's why I tried to explain it in a way that beginners can easily understand and reduce the burden . I want to help you make app development an enjoyable process , not a difficult and overwhelming one! 🚀




Things to note before taking the class

Practice environment

  • Operating System and Version (OS) macOS 14 Sonoma or later

  • Tools Used: Xcode 15.0 or later (free)

  • If you use Xcode, you absolutely must have a MacBook.

  • No iPhone required.

Player Knowledge and Notes

Recommended for
these people

Who is this course right for?

  • Someone who is new to iOS development

  • For those who want to start a project with SwiftUI

  • For those who want to truly understand how to use SwiftUI, guided by Apple

Need to know before starting?

  • It's good to have a basic understanding of Swift syntax.

  • MacOS devices like MacBooks and iMacs are essential.

Hello
This is

2,354

Learners

79

Reviews

13

Answers

4.8

Rating

8

Courses

코더스하이는 여러분 인생에 변곡점을 만드는 것을 목표로 합니다.

수업 하나 듣는다고 인생이 달라지지는 않습니다. 하지만 몇 년 뒤 돌아봤을 때 변화가 시작한 시점을 발견할 수 있죠.

코더스하이를 통해 인생의 변곡점을 만들어낸 분들이 많이 있지만 저희는 작은 팀이라 드릴 수 있는 기회는 제한적입니다.

더  많은 분들에게 인생의 변곡점을 만들어 드리기 위해 장벽을 낮추고 접근성을 높이는 다양한 방법을 시도하고 있습니다.

애플의 Everyone Can Code  커리큘럼의 해설판을 만들고, 

실시간 원격 강의를 통해 앱 개발의 성공 경험을 드리는 것으로 가능한 많은 분들과 만날 수 있는 기회를 만들고 있습니다.

여러분이 지금 이 페이지를 읽고 있는 것도 여러분 앞에 온 기회가 아닐까요?

스쳐보내지 마시고 들여다 보세요. 당신의 Turning Point를 만들 수 있을지.

CodersHigh ,  Turning Point.

Curriculum

All

29 lectures ∙ (4hr 37min)

Published: 
Last updated: 

Reviews

Not enough reviews.
Please write a valuable review that helps everyone!

$25.30

codershigh's other courses

Check out other courses by the instructor!